Felipe Watanabe StatementFelipe Watanabe graduated from Jacksonville State University in Spring 2013 with a Bachelor of Science Degree with a major in Economics.  In late 2014, Felipe started his own company called BRASPA - Brasil de Portas Abertas, which in English translates to, “With Open Doors.” Felipe’s organization is focused on providing international students with meaningful educational experiences in Brazil.  The goal is to provide a diversified experience to help students in developing educational and professional areas of interest. The projects are funded by the companies and are free of charge for the students.

In late 2015, Felipe finished his graduate degree in Management from FGV - Fundação Getúlio Vargas, considered one the best universities in Brazil. Felipe also had the chance to work in two other educational firms: Daquiprafora and STB. Both of these offered counseling for Brazilian students who are seeking educational opportunities abroad.
